Blender crashes soon after start #68850

Closed
opened 2019-08-20 03:25:10 +02:00 by Narayan Aras · 10 comments

System Information
Operating system: Win 10 Home, 64 bit, Single Language (Version 10.0.17763 Build 17763) running on Acer Aspire A315-53
Graphics card: Intel(R) UHD Graphics 620 integrated graphics

I have added 8 GB memory to my laptop, totaling to 12 GB DDR4 memory.
I am not running any other apps, to make sure that the entire memory is available to Blender.

Blender Version
Broken: (2.81, dated 17-8-2019), Hash ending with 2702.
Several nightlies have crashed like this.
Worked: (optional) 2.79 stable and 2.80 betas used to work fine.

Short description of error
Blender crashes after just two steps:

  1. TAB to enter Edit mode with the default cube,
  2. click anywhere (inside the cube or outside the cube).

That's it: Just two operations with the default cube. (no need to add a single object!)

But if I stay in the Object mode, Blender does NOT crash.
I can translate the cube (G, S, R) freely.

I updated the driver, and now Blender 2.81 runs without any crash.
Kindly close this bug.


The following postscript is for other users who may have a similar problem:

I tried the "Update drivers" option from Control panel.
It offers two options: Search internet and Windows update.
In both modes, Windows reported that my current driver is the latest.

Finally, I Googled and reached intel support site for the UHD Graphics 620.
It listed a later version of the driver, but it was meant for Multiple Languages version of Windows 10.
As my Windows is a Single Language version, I feared that the driver may not be compatible.
Anyhow, I reasoned that if the driver is not compatible, Windows will abort the driver installation anyway.
So downloaded the driver and ran it; and restarted the laptop. It worked fine.

Thus, the lesson to learn is that the Update drivers dialog of Windows may sometimes mislead you.
